Velma (Sweet) Johnston

Velma (Sweet) Johnston passed away peacefully at Munson Hospital in Traverse City from cancer treatment complications. She was born in Charlevoix to Frank and Genevieve (Boyer) Sweet and grew in East Jordan.

Upon graduating from East Jordan High School, she attended business school at Davenport College in Grand Rapids. She then worked in insurance and health care when she met the love of her life, Joe Johnston, in New Orleans. They were married the fall 1977. Joe brought his son Jacob into the marriage. Velma welcomed Jacob into her life as her son, and they are very close in every way.

Joe was a well established and respected Industrial Electrician who supervised the wiring of industrial manufacturing plants throughout the United States. Joe taught Velma the electrical traded, she was a fast learner and she succeeded. They wired manufacturing plants, traveling the country for the next 18 years, and they retired to East Jordan in 2016.

Velma was known for her positive attitude, thoroughly loved her family and loyal to her friends. She enjoyed local and extended camping and any kind of fishing.

Joe passed on July 4, 2020, after a wonderful 42 year marriage. Velma met her next love Wes Dilworth on October 4, 2021.

She is survived by her fiance’ Wes, step-son Jacob Johnston (wife Jennifer and grandson Josh and his wife Nikki); cousins Mel Sweet (wife Paula) and niece Julie Karlskin, nephews: Brad (and Sue) Sweet, Dennis Clark (and Cindi), Jake (and Char) Clark.

She was preceded by her husband Joe, grandparents Claude and Velma Sweet; father Frank and step-mother Ethel; mother Genevieve.
